The Operating Model

The barbershop. You own the chair.

In a barbershop, each barber owns their chair — their own book, their own craft — and shares the shop. Walker Road is the shop. Its members own their chairs.

1

Membership, not employment

Pay for a chair, not a salary. You’re an independent owner-operator with a stake in your own work.

2

Onboarding that transfers capability

A chair comes with training documents and a two-hour course in coding with Claude for business — so every member can wield the studio’s AI tools.

3

Shared infrastructure

Draw on the Business Matrix, the studio brand, the automated back office, and the collective reputation — the reach of a large firm at the cost of a chair.

4

Automated administration

Routine admin runs itself. Only emergent concerns — like strange model behavior from Gideon — need a human.

Responsible by Design

Why a studio this small keeps a board.

The Cyber-Sentience Mandate

Metacognitive AI is brand-new territory. Awareness or consciousness is, to some degree, part of Gideon’s design intent — which places the studio in front of a question very few companies take seriously: if a system we build raises genuine questions of cyber-sentience, who is responsible for answering them well?

The guiding board exists so that responsible people are positioned to represent humanity’s interest on that question — not as a marketing claim, but as a standing duty. It is composed of independent owner-operators, supported by external CPA and legal counsel.

The posture is precautionary, not predictive. We don’t claim Gideon is conscious. Because the design touches on awareness, we choose to have responsible people watching the question before it becomes urgent — not after.
